Is Energy Drink Keto?

Yes, Energy Drink is keto-friendly. While the name might suggest otherwise, this specific formula relies on zero-calorie sweeteners rather than sugar, making it a suitable option for those tracking net carbs. The Ingredient Breakdown

When evaluating a beverage for ketosis, we look for hidden sugars and carb-heavy fillers. The primary ingredients in this Energy Drink are actually quite supportive of a low-carb lifestyle. The base is simply carbonated water, which provides the fizz without any caloric cost.

The sweetness comes from a blend of sucralose and acesulfame potassium. Unlike the sucrose and glucose found in standard versions of this drink, these artificial sweeteners are non-nutritive. This means they provide the sweet taste consumers crave without triggering an insulin response or adding to your daily net carb count. It is important to note that while the ingredient list mentions "natural and artificial flavors," these are generally derived from carb-free sources and are considered safe for keto.

For energy, the drink utilizes caffeine and taurine. Taurine is an amino acid that is naturally produced in the body and has no carbohydrate content. The B-vitamin complex (Niacinamide, Calcium Pantothenate, Pyridoxine HCL, and Vitamin B12) is essential for energy metabolism but contains negligible trace amounts of carriers (like gum arabic) that do not impact ketosis.


Nutritional Value

From a nutritional standpoint, this Energy Drink is designed for efficiency. A standard serving contains 0 grams of sugar and 0 grams of fat. The caloric content is negligible, usually hovering around 5-10 calories per can, which comes entirely from the flavoring agents and the minimal bulking agents used in the vitamin blend.

For a strict keto dieter aiming for 20-25g of net carbs per day, this drink fits perfectly. It does not contain high-fructose corn syrup, dextrose, or fruit juice concentrate—the usual culprits that kick people out of ketosis. The sodium content (from sodium bicarbonate) is actually beneficial for keto, as it helps replenish electrolytes often lost during the initial phases of a low-carb diet.

Frequently Asked Questions

Does Energy Drink contain dairy or gluten?

No, the formula is free from dairy derivatives and gluten-containing grains, making it suitable for those with lactose intolerance or celiac disease.

Is Energy Drink good for weight loss?

Because it has zero sugar and zero fat, it is a low-calorie option that can fit into a calorie deficit. However, the caffeine may affect appetite differently for everyone.

Is Energy Drink safe for kids?

No, due to the high caffeine content (typically 80mg+ per serving), it is not recommended for children or adolescents.
